Output 17a0ececcb82c90a15a48fc3043f93132f9d87ade1349fcd4c17dd8f6b4a69ef:0

value
1091760
script pubkey
OP_0 OP_PUSHBYTES_20 b8b87d068dd8f05a91947e7dc3857e79038141fa
address
bc1qhzu86p5dmrc94yv50e7u8pt70ypczs060d06z9
transaction
17a0ececcb82c90a15a48fc3043f93132f9d87ade1349fcd4c17dd8f6b4a69ef
spent
true